/* insns.h   header file for insns.c * $Id: insns.h,v 1.2 2001/01/29 13:51:10 frank Exp $ * * The Netwide Assembler is copyright (C) 1996 Simon Tatham and * Julian Hall. All rights reserved. The software is * redistributable under the licence given in the file "Licence" * distributed in the NASM archive. */#ifndef NASM_INSNS_H#define NASM_INSNS_Hstruct itemplate {    int opcode;			       /* the token, passed from "parser.c" */    int operands;		       /* number of operands */    long opd[3];		       /* bit flags for operand types */    char *code;			       /* the code it assembles to */    unsigned long flags;	       /* some flags */};/* * Instruction template flags. These specify which processor * targets the instruction is eligible for, whether it is * privileged or undocumented, and also specify extra error * checking on the matching of the instruction. * * IF_SM stands for Size Match: any operand whose size is not * explicitly specified by the template is `really' intended to be * the same size as the first size-specified operand. * Non-specification is tolerated in the input instruction, but * _wrong_ specification is not. * * IF_SM2 invokes Size Match on only the first _two_ operands, for * three-operand instructions such as SHLD: it implies that the * first two operands must match in size, but that the third is * required to be _unspecified_. * * IF_SB invokes Size Byte: operands with unspecified size in the * template are really bytes, and so no non-byte specification in * the input instruction will be tolerated. IF_SW similarly invokes * Size Word, and IF_SD invokes Size Doubleword. * * (The default state if neither IF_SM nor IF_SM2 is specified is * that any operand with unspecified size in the template is * required to have unspecified size in the instruction too...) */#define IF_SM     0x00000001UL	       /* size match */#define IF_SM2    0x00000002UL	       /* size match first two operands */#define IF_SB     0x00000004UL	       /* unsized operands can't be non-byte */#define IF_SW     0x00000008UL	       /* unsized operands can't be non-word */#define IF_SD     0x00000010UL	       /* unsized operands can't be nondword */#define IF_AR0	  0x00000020UL	       /* SB, SW, SD applies to argument 0 */#define IF_AR1	  0x00000040UL	       /* SB, SW, SD applies to argument 1 */#define IF_AR2	  0x00000060UL	       /* SB, SW, SD applies to argument 2 */#define IF_ARMASK 0x00000060UL         /* mask for unsized argument spec */#define IF_PRIV   0x00000100UL	       /* it's a privileged instruction */#define IF_SMM    0x00000200UL	       /* it's only valid in SMM */#define IF_PROT   0x00000400UL         /* it's protected mode only */#define IF_UNDOC  0x00001000UL	       /* it's an undocumented instruction */#define IF_FPU    0x00002000UL	       /* it's an FPU instruction */#define IF_MMX    0x00004000UL	       /* it's an MMX instruction */#define IF_3DNOW  0x00008000UL	       /* it's a 3DNow! instruction */#define IF_SSE    0x00010000UL	       /* it's a SSE (KNI, MMX2) instruction */#define IF_SSE2   0x00020000UL	       /* it's a SSE2 instruction */#define IF_PMASK  0xFF000000UL	       /* the mask for processor types */#define IF_PLEVEL 0x0F000000UL         /* the mask for processor instr. level */					/* also the highest possible processor */#define IF_PFMASK 0xF001FF00UL	       /* the mask for disassembly "prefer" */#define IF_8086   0x00000000UL	       /* 8086 instruction */#define IF_186    0x01000000UL	       /* 186+ instruction */#define IF_286    0x02000000UL	       /* 286+ instruction */#define IF_386    0x03000000UL	       /* 386+ instruction */#define IF_486    0x04000000UL	       /* 486+ instruction */#define IF_PENT   0x05000000UL	       /* Pentium instruction */#define IF_P6     0x06000000UL	       /* P6 instruction */#define IF_KATMAI 0x07000000UL         /* Katmai instructions */#define IF_WILLAMETTE 0x08000000UL         /* Willamette instructions */#define IF_CYRIX  0x10000000UL	       /* Cyrix-specific instruction */#define IF_AMD    0x20000000UL	       /* AMD-specific instruction */#endif
